Subject: DR drill Thursday — partition edition

Hey, quick note before the drill. We'll be restoring the Fernhollow orders table, which is partitioned by month, so expect the restore to go partition-by-partition rather than one big blob. Should be faster than last time. To kick off the restore job, you'll need the recovery passphrase below.

vault phrase of yajog-fawep = belix-zorius-oliys-rusox-joreth-norir-juldor-fraael-ralax

Off-site run checklist — item 4. Prototype units (two Skelter M1 boards, foam-packed, tamper tape applied) go to Quarrow Test Labs on Wednesday's run. Confirm the crate is weighed, logged, and signed out by the shift lead before release. The confidential instruction for the courier hand-over is appended directly below this item.

courier memo of fahog-fahap: the feneth jorius courier leaves the wenion ledger at gate 1143 under passcode 632904

Hi team,

Before I hand off the 3.2 release, please note the humidity sensor drift reported on Verdana controllers in the Elmbrook trial site. Drift exceeds 4% after roughly ten days of continuous operation; firmware 3.2.1 adds an automatic recalibration cycle every 72 hours. Support should advise growers to install 3.2.1 and trigger a manual recalibration once. The hotfix bundle must be verified before distribution, so I'm including the signing key used for the 3.2.1 packages below.

release key, fahof-yagap: bky3_m5d

### 03:47 — Export retry loop engaged

At 03:47 the on-call enabled the retry worker for the 1,842 failed ledger exports from the Cinderpath outage. Retries ran in batches of 200 with exponential backoff; the first batch cleared at 03:52 with zero new failures. By 04:15 all exports had either succeeded or been parked in the dead-letter queue for manual review (14 items). The retry worker binary was verified against the build recorded here:

build token for tawif-bahip: htk31_68bba16e1afabfef4ecc69408c06f16